Acknowledging and Accepting Anger for Better Emotional Well-being
Accepting anger mindfully can lead to improved conflict resolution, elevated moods, and reduced stress levels. Research indicates that processing anger in a healthy way results in less immediate flare-ups and enhanced overall emotional regulation. By recognizing and observing feelings of frustration and irritation without judgment, individuals can cultivate a sense of relaxation and emotional balance.
